Output 30e28cb9ddcaeb5475774d3b106505ce69d9d0e1e6fb9a19059b316555dbd6c0:0

value
590870000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adde265f932be3d66fe248b34d46a1bf4b87aa26 OP_EQUAL
address
MPkVFrxjieXgTVDVHaGXsW3wCHb8TggxhC
transaction
30e28cb9ddcaeb5475774d3b106505ce69d9d0e1e6fb9a19059b316555dbd6c0
spent
true